§ 40-21-21 — Forgery, alteration, or misrepresentation of inspection certificate, market clearance, bill of sale, or permit as felony.

Text

Any person who forges, alters, or misrepresents any livestock ownership inspection certificate, market clearance, bill of sale, or any permit or other authorization or proof of ownership provided for in this chapter or chapter 40-20 with intent to defraud is guilty of a Class 5 felony.

Legislative History

SL 1943, ch 142, § 16; SL 1949, ch 149, § 2; SDC Supp 1960, § 40.9929; SL 1963, ch 241; SL 1977, ch 190, § 518; SL 1984, ch 269, § 28; SL 1991, ch 335, § 8.
